Avatar billede skørsen Nybegynder
29. oktober 2003 - 15:19 Der er 2 kommentarer og
1 løsning

Bruge en klasse fra en anden fil

Hej, et super simpelt spørgsmål som jeg alligevel ikke har kunne finde svar på.. :(

Hvis jeg har to filer i et og samme bibliotek og godt vil bruge nogle klasser i den ene fil som ligger i den anden, hvad skal jeg så skrive?
Avatar billede bearhugx Nybegynder
29. oktober 2003 - 15:25 #1
Hvis du har kompileret den anden fil, så burde der være en .class fil for hver klasse, som der er deklareret... Så ja - det kan du godt :-)

Du skal bare kalde den som du ville enhver anden klasse

MinKlasseType obj = new MinKlasseType(parametre);
Avatar billede bearhugx Nybegynder
29. oktober 2003 - 15:26 #2
Dog bør man holde en fil til en klasse - der er nogle kompilere som ikke bryder sig som at der er flere klasser i samme kildefil - og det kan besvære arbejdet med debugging, hvis man ikke umiddelbart kan se, hvilken fil en "buggy" klasse findes i...
Avatar billede skørsen Nybegynder
29. oktober 2003 - 15:29 #3
Pinligt, har lige fundet ud af at fejlen var at min editor havde lagt filerne i forskellige mapper...
Men tak alligevel!
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ester